From 1ff6e799121a9df5143d4e804fa9d30af4f1ba03 Mon Sep 17 00:00:00 2001 From: 3wc <3wc@doesthisthing.work> Date: Mon, 16 Jan 2023 13:31:57 -0800 Subject: [PATCH] Use abra plugin for both Drone steps, fix syntax --- .drone.yml | 13 +++---------- 1 file changed, 3 insertions(+), 10 deletions(-) diff --git a/.drone.yml b/.drone.yml index 923bb00..a7f83cd 100644 --- a/.drone.yml +++ b/.drone.yml @@ -2,8 +2,8 @@ kind: pipeline name: generate and publish new recipes.json steps: - - name: set up recipes repo - image: alpine + - name: generate recipes.json + image: thecoopcloud/drone-abra environment: SSH_KEY: from_secret: abra_bot_deploy_key @@ -19,13 +19,7 @@ steps: - mkdir /.abra/ - GIT_SSH_COMMAND="ssh -o 'PubkeyAcceptedKeyTypes +ssh-rsa'" git clone ssh://git@git.coopcloud.tech:2222/coop-cloud/recipes-catalogue-json.git /.abra/catalogue - docker login -u 3wordchant -p "$DOCKER_PASS" index.docker.io - - - name: generate recipes.json - image: thecoopcloud/drone-abra - settings: - command: catalogue generate - depends_on: - - set up recipes repo + - abra catalogue generate - name: notify on failure image: plugins/matrix @@ -36,7 +30,6 @@ steps: accesstoken: from_secret: autonobot_rocketchat_access_token depends_on: - - set up recipes repo - generate recipes.json when: status: